Two fishermen who got stranded when their motorboat suffered engine failure while they were fishing off Bagac, Bataan over the weekend were rescued by the Philippine Coast Guard . Fishermen Giovannie Austria and Angelo Pilote were onboard the motorboat “Martina Leigh” when it suddenly malfunctioned due to a failed engine while in the vicinity waters of Barangay Binuangan on the morning of Dec.

20, rendering them stranded at sea. Personnel of Coast Guard Sub-Station Bagac immediately conducted a search and rescue operation after being notified of the incident by the Coast Guard Station Bataan. PCG ship BRP Cabra was deployed to assist in the operation and by 12:09 p.m., the two stranded fishermen were rescued.Austria and Pilote were turned over to regional health unit of Barangay Lamao where they were examined to assess their vital signs.Meanwhile, the distressed boat was towed and transferred to the care of Austria’s niece, Mr. Eugene Pascual.
